Pushpa and RRR films have demonstrated their style to the point where the entire world is talking about Indian cinema rather than Telugu, Tamil, and Malayalam cinema. The songs in these two films were also crucial. And famous lyricist Chandra Bose wrote all of the songs in the film Pushpa.

Similarly, Chandra Bose wrote “Natu Natu” from the film RRR, which was recently nominated for an Oscar Academy Award. The music and background score for the film RRR by MM Keeravani is still reverbrating. As they said in the film, “let’s break Kumbhasthalam,” they are now breaking a series of records with Natu Natu songs in real life. Keeravani is the music director, and Chandra Bose is the lyricist.

The song “Natu Natu” has won awards such as the Golden Globe, Critics’ Choice, Hollywood Critics Association Awards, and Golden Derby. Those who were close to lyricist Chandra Bose, such as music director Devi Sri Prasad and director Sukumar congratulated the Chandrabose on the occasion.
